Output d31cb4c18342835f89dc7f26622afa4910cf4a9551738b95764f6ee77355088b:11

value
3125061
script pubkey
OP_0 OP_PUSHBYTES_20 2fb7671b99d3dc63bc7cea377ccd273f7d3cf798
address
tb1q97mkwxue60wx80ruagmhenf88a7neauc78ugw9
transaction
d31cb4c18342835f89dc7f26622afa4910cf4a9551738b95764f6ee77355088b